The Perfect Text Editor: TextMate

I code in html, css, php, javascript, the list goes on. The most important feature of an editing program to me is speed. For several years I have used Textwrangler, but this week I have switched. In fact…I paid actual money for a text editor. The features it has are great. Here is my synopsis of TextMate (for mac).

1. lightweight. loads very fast, no frills
2. powerful. it understands many many languages. autocomplete tags, auto-close brackets.
3. shortcuts. for end tags, forward and backwards indent, selecting whole lines, typing MULTIPLE LINES at the same time (think large list of ‘li’ tags you want to setup)
4. ability to open a folder structure in the program and keep the folder structure visible and in place as you flip between pages to edit. Very useful for editing themes in wordpress & drupal. in fact, you can save that folder structure as a project for re-opening.
5. pasting from history. that’s right, there is a clipboard history that will allow you to copy things from multiple places in the document, then iterate through your clipboard to paste them one by one elsewhere.
